Hourly Weather Forecast - Niagara Falls, Ontario, CA
26°F
10%
9mphWNWPartly Cloudy
Humidity69%Feels like17°FDew Point17°F
26°F
10%
8mphWNWPartly Cloudy
Humidity70%Feels like17°FDew Point17°F
25°F
10%
8mphWNWPartly Cloudy
Humidity72%Feels like17°FDew Point17°F













